Macrame Wall Hanging Workshop | Handmade Nottingham
Feb 18, 2024 (UTC+0)ENDED
Nottingham
Join the Macrame Wall Hanging Workshop taking place on Sunday 18th February 2024 in Nottingham. This beginner's workshop is the perfect opportunity to learn how to create your own stunning macrame wall hanging. In this two-hour session at Handmade Nottingham, participants will gain the skills to make a small macrame wall hanging measuring approximately 14cm by 23cm. The workshop will cover four essential macrame knots, as well as guidance on creating a flawless fringe and attaching the piece to a wooden dowel for hanging. Suitable for beginners, no prior macrame experience is required. All materials are included in the ticket price of £35.37. Choose from a range of colorful, high-quality cotton cords made in the UK. Free weekly skateboard coaching sessions for all ages 7+ | Brendon Lawrence Sports Centre
Feb 24, 2024 (UTC+0)ENDED
Nottingham
Join the weekly skateboard coaching sessions at the Brendon Lawrence Sports Centre in Nottingham. These sessions are open to all ages 7 and above, and are completely free of charge. Trained coaches will be available to provide high-quality coaching, with a particular emphasis on teaching life skills through skateboarding. Whether you are a beginner or already have some experience, these sessions are designed to cater to all skill levels. Skateboards and helmets are available to borrow, so you don't even need to bring your own equipment. However, please remember to wear appropriate footwear, such as trainers or gym shoes, and avoid open-toed shoes or those with raised heels or wedges. The sessions are funded by the Nottingham City Council and the Renewal Trust, and priority will be given to participants from specific areas.
